ROLE OVERVIEW
PM Engagement applies quantitative expertise to maximize the scalability and profitability of Portfolio Managers. In this role, you will work with Portfolio Managers in the fundamental equity long/short business on portfolio construction and risk management topics, providing analytics and insights into their portfolio and process. You will also conduct research on topics including equity portfolio analytics, factor/ factor model research, and analysis of best practices in portfolio construction and implementation.
The Senior Quantitative Researcher, PM Engagement, will serve as an expert advisor to the firms Portfolio Managers as well as senior leadership of BAMs Equity business. They will be expected to contribute to the development of quantitative models for the analysis of portfolio risk & performance for strategies, including alternative equity strategies. He or she will be responsible for developing models, conducting analysis, and sharing insights on drivers of P&L, best practices, and portfolio construction concepts with portfolio managers and business management, by leveraging their excellent communications skills and deep quantitative understanding of how investment process, portfolio construction and analytics impact outcomes.
The successful candidate should be passionate about equity investing, with prior experience in Long/Short or alternative equity strategies; possess advanced quantitative abilities and strong analytical skills; and be able to explain quantitative concepts and recommendations to other investment professionals. They will demonstrate a strong sense of urgency and ownership, and an ability to generate and execute creative ideas as the team builds analytics and tools to support and grow the business.
